These Bon Bon Alphabet Puzzles are great for children beginning to learn the letters of the alphabet as well as those who need to review their uppercase and lowercase letters of the alphabet.
To Prepare:
To prepare these puzzles, print out all the 19 pages on white cardstock. Then cut the bon bons out, making sure to cut the jagged line in between the chimney uppercase and lowercase letters. I do recommend laminating the puzzles for durability, though this is up to you.
To Use:
- Place all the puzzle pieces down on the table and have your child match the uppercase half of the bon bon to the lowercase half.
- Another way to use these puzzle pieces is to use them in a game of memory; where they place all the puzzle pieces face down on the table and pick up one piece and then pick up another to see if it matched.
- If the puzzle pieces have been laminated, children could practice tracing the letters as well.
